  Cassidian acquired SURVEY Copter 
  Cassidian has acquired the french company SURVEY Copter to strengthen its UAV segment.
 
  SURVEY Copter to strengthen its UAV segment. Especially within the civil and military Mini UAV applications
 
  Especially within the civil and military Mini UAV applications Cassidian plans to launch a new industrial field, including VTOL
 
  Cassidian plans to launch a new industrial field, including VTOL UAV programs. Aim of these activities is an improved matching
 
  UAV programs. Aim of these activities is an improved matching with the growing global demand in both sectors. Following the
 
  with the growing global demand in both sectors. Following the general trend of robotics and Cassidian´s long term vision, this
 
  general trend of robotics and Cassidian´s long term vision, this acquisition should enhance the commercial opportunities e.g.
 
  acquisition should enhance the commercial opportunities e.g. within the identified markets in India (see below) or in the
 
  within the identified markets in India (see below) or in the Middle-East.
 
  Middle-East.  Dr. Stefan Zoller, Chief Executive Officer (CEO) of Cassidian,
 
  Dr. Stefan Zoller, Chief Executive Officer (CEO) of Cassidian, said: "With this acquisition, Cassidian continues to expand its
 
  said: "With this acquisition, Cassidian continues to expand its UAV capabilities and its global market approach, targeting new
 
  UAV capabilities and its global market approach, targeting new businesses in the small UAV segment."
 
  businesses in the small UAV segment." Sources:

  India´s needs for long-endurance VTOL 
  UAVs 
  This month India has realeased a request for information (RFI) for a small-sized vertical take-off and landing
 
  information (RFI) for a small-sized vertical take-off and landing unmanned air vehicle.
 
  unmanned air vehicle. Due to this request of the Indian air force, a battery- or fuel-
 
  Due to this request of the Indian air force, a battery- or fuel- driven VTOL UAV with less than 22 lbs (10 kg) and an endurance
 
  driven VTOL UAV with less than 22 lbs (10 kg) and an endurance of more than 60 min is required. Planned payloads are cameras,
 
  of more than 60 min is required. Planned payloads are cameras, forward-looking infrared and laser spotters and rangefinders.
 
  forward-looking infrared and laser spotters and rangefinders.  This small UAV should perform intelligence, search and
 
  This small UAV should perform intelligence, search and reconnaissance missions and should be capable of hovering and
 
  reconnaissance missions and should be capable of hovering and operating in urban environments.
 
  operating in urban environments. At present there are only a few small VTOL UAV-concepts
 
  At present there are only a few small VTOL UAV-concepts available at the market. According to this RFI the Syrphus VTOL
 
  available at the market. According to this RFI the Syrphus VTOL UAV-Design (35 in-variant) offers the perfect battery-driven
 
  UAV-Design (35 in-variant) offers the perfect battery-driven platform with an endurance of more than 70 min in horizontal
 
  platform with an endurance of more than 70 min in horizontal flight or at least 20 min in hovering.
 
  flight or at least 20 min in hovering. Tags:

  Launch of the hybrid VTOL UAV project 
  In a few months this domain will host the website of the new Patent Pending vertical take-off & landing
 
  the new Patent Pending vertical take-off & landing (VTOL)-concept Syrphus for Small UAV(SUAV) applications.
 
  (VTOL)-concept Syrphus for Small UAV(SUAV) applications. This groundbreaking airframe design has never been presented
 
  This groundbreaking airframe design has never been presented before and is unique in appearance. It stands out for its economic
 
  before and is unique in appearance. It stands out for its economic flight performance, the aerodynamic stability comparing to
 
  flight performance, the aerodynamic stability comparing to helicopter-like systems and the sophisticated simplicity and
 
  helicopter-like systems and the sophisticated simplicity and therefore robustness.
  Due to these characteristics it demonstrates the perfect VTUAV
 
  therefore robustness.
  Due to these characteristics it demonstrates the perfect VTUAV platform (´T´ stands for ´Tactical´). For example, for use within a
 
  platform (´T´ stands for ´Tactical´). For example, for use within a submarine´s mast neither a folding nor a catapult mechanism is
 
  submarine´s mast neither a folding nor a catapult mechanism is necessary or it can be launched by mounted units at velocities
 
  necessary or it can be launched by mounted units at velocities from 0 to 80 km/h. But it is also scaleable from 30 cm (maybe
 
  from 0 to 80 km/h. But it is also scaleable from 30 cm (maybe smaller) to 200 cm in width.
 
  smaller) to 200 cm in width. "We are estimating flight performance data similar to current and
 
  "We are estimating flight performance data similar to current and successful AeroVironment RQ-11 "Raven" or EMT "Aladin" for
 
  successful AeroVironment RQ-11 "Raven" or EMT "Aladin" for the 60 cm hand-launched variant of Syrphus but with additional
 
  the 60 cm hand-launched variant of Syrphus but with additional hands-free VTOL capability combined with hover & stare
 
  hands-free VTOL capability combined with hover & stare functionality." said inventor Andreas Voss "The first prototype
 
  functionality." said inventor Andreas Voss "The first prototype was very successful and very promising. With the upcoming
 
  was very successful and very promising. With the upcoming prototypes in the following months we will get the real specs of
 
  prototypes in the following months we will get the real specs of the Syrphus design. We are eager to find a licensee to start with
 
  the Syrphus design. We are eager to find a licensee to start with the next investigations."
 
  the next investigations." ...Please, stay tuned!

  Hoverfly “syrphus ribesii” 
  Eponym for this VTOL UAV (VUAV) or rather VTOL Tactical UAV (VTUAV) family is a genus of
 
  VTOL Tactical UAV (VTUAV) family is a genus of the hoverfly family called Syrphidae. The hoverflies impress us
 
  the hoverfly family called Syrphidae. The hoverflies impress us by their elegant and very stable "Hover and Stare" flight during
 
  by their elegant and very stable "Hover and Stare" flight during summer nearly all over the world and are welcome to many
 
  summer nearly all over the world and are welcome to many gardeners due to the fact that these are useful insects.
